    Airfield facts & what can operate

    Cape Town International AirportWalvis Bay International Airport
    Code FACT / CPT FYWB / WVB
    Longest hard runway 10,502 ft 11,483 ft
    Surface Asphalt Asphalt
    Field elevation 151 ft 299 ft

    Which aircraft can use both airfields

    All 16 aircraft we quote for Cape Town to Walvis Bay can use both airfields and fly the route non-stop. Cape Town International Airport has 10,502 ft and Walvis Bay International Airport 11,483 ft, both comfortably beyond the 6,000 ft the largest types here need, so field length is not what decides the aircraft on this route — cabin size and range are. The leg is 1,282 km.
